@@JD.Breaks the pitch that seems to work best for me is simple-don’t pitch it. Start a conversation,ask questions and get them talking. Tell them who you are and why you’re there then go off that. If you’ve been doing this a while then you should know what you’re doing,but it never hurts to try something else. My pitch typically sounds like this (I typically ask how people are doing when they open the door) “Hi my name is chase I work for ##### and I’m working this area with a few of your neighbors. I was driving by and I noticed your roof looks about the same age as some of the others I’ve been working with. Have you had anyone take a look at your roof?” And boom. If yes,follow it up and set yourself up to outdo the competition. Whoever did the inspection before is irrelevant and if you know there is damage present you can easily insert yourself into the situation. If they say no,you already set yourself up for a follow up. Every company is different and some people don’t start off with free inspections. This has worked on hundreds of homes for me,give it a try and tell me how it works out

SLAP... S tarting the conversation, break the ice. L et them in/why I'm there. 1. Complement, 2. Have a reason to be there, make it relevant A sking an open ended question. P resent to their answer.
